How to Download Kindle Books from the Amazon Store
With an extensive selection of titles available in the Kindle book store, purchasing and downloading books has never been easier. To begin, let's explore the steps on how to download from Kindle store.
Finding and Selecting Books
To access the Kindle store, open your device or the Kindle app. Navigate to the store section where you can search for books by title, author, or genre. Make use of advanced filtering options to refine your search based on ratings or new releases. This is a great way to discover popular Kindle book titles that match your interests.
Purchasing and Downloading Process
Once you have found a book you'd like to purchase, select it to view more details. You will find an option to buy the book, and once payment is processed, the kindle ebook transfer will begin automatically. The book will appear in your library shortly after, making it ready for immediate reading. Don’t forget to check for promotional deals, as many titles are available at discounted prices through Kindle Unlimited or special offers.
Syncing Your Kindle Library
After downloading, ensure your sync Kindle settings are optimized. This allows seamless access to books across various devices linked to your account. Enable automatic syncing, and your Kindle will automatically download the last page read and notes made on other devices. This feature enhances the reading experience, especially for those who read on multiple platforms.
Methods for Sending Personal Documents to Kindle
In addition to store purchases, sending your documents to Kindle can be incredibly convenient. This section will cover different ways to send documents to Kindle, allowing you to read personal manuscripts, articles, or PDFs directly on your Kindle device.
Using Send to Kindle Email
Every Kindle device comes with a unique email address that allows users to send documents directly to their Kindle. To use this feature, simply attach the document to an email and send it to your Kindle email address. This function supports various file types, but always ensure your documents are formatted to align with supported kindle formats for optimal viewing.
Utilizing Kindle App Transfers
For users who prefer using their smartphones, the Kindle app allows for easy upload capabilities. Simply upload your documents through the app on your device, and they will be converted and made accessible in your Kindle library. This is particularly useful for those who frequently switch between devices.
Direct Uploads Using the Kindle Desktop Application
If you're managing files from your computer, the Kindle Desktop Application enables effortless uploads. Drag and drop files into the app, and they’ll sync across all connected devices. This is beneficial for users looking to manage large volumes of documents efficiently.

Exploring Free Resources for Kindle Books
Interest in free kindle books download is growing, as many readers seek to expand their libraries without incurring costs. There are various legal resources available for discovering free books.
Finding Free Kindle Books Online
Many websites offer free Kindle books in the public domain or through author promotions. Websites like Project Gutenberg have thousands of classics available for download. Simply download the compatible formats and transfer them to your Kindle using the methods outlined above.
Utilizing Kindle Unlimited Trials
Another avenue for accessing a plethora of books is through free trial kindle unlimited. This service grants you free access to a rotating selection of titles for a limited period, and it’s worth trying if you read frequently. Just remember to cancel your subscription before the trial ends if you do not intend to continue.
Understanding Different Kindle Book Formats
Understanding kindle book formats is essential for ensuring that the reading experience is seamless. To fully enjoy your downloaded content, let’s take a look at the supported formats and what you need to know about them.
Common eBook Formats Supported by Kindle
Kindle supports various formats such as AZW, MOBI, and PDF. Each format has its benefits; for example, EPUB is popular but requires conversion to be viewed on a Kindle device. Learning how to convert files to Kindle format will enable you to read a wider range of books and documents that might not be natively supported.
Conversion Tools and Hacks
Several online tools assist users in converting documents to compatible Kindle formats quickly. Calibre is a popular choice that not only converts various formats but also helps manage your Kindle content efficiently.
Best Practices for Reading PDFs on Kindle
Reading PDFs on Kindle can sometimes be tricky due to formatting issues. It’s beneficial to utilize the "send PDF to Kindle" email feature and adjust your PDF layout in the settings for a better reading experience. Regular updates to your Kindle software can also help resolve any reading issues.
